P Trap On Bathroom Sinks. As you run water down a drain, you’re continuously refilling that trap. Firstly it prevents nasty smells from entering your home through the sink, as water sits in the bottom of the trap forming a barrier against. Replace it with a kit that includes a trap bend, trap arm, and new nuts and washers. It’s shaped like a “p” and can be found under sinks, tubs and showers. Its primary function is to trap a small amount of water after the fixture's use, creating a seal that prevents sewer gases from entering the building. Never remove a p trap. The drain trap below a sink provides a seal against sewer gases.
